if a measure of an angle is -2x^2+19x and the measure of it's supplement is 4x^2-6 what's the measure of angle and supplement

If you know what a supplement is, this should be no trouble.

(-2x^2 + 19x) + (4x^2 - 6) = 180

2x^2 + 19x - 186 = 0
(x-6)(2x+31) = 0
x = 6

The two angles are 42° and 138°
